Output 0262e93d044f4265673978f5923a600559a2fe824ce29b043bd6d25590021e4a:0

value
595410000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0345b5ba201423681f0dec0ee00a7170712a6b98 OP_EQUALVERIFY OP_CHECKSIG
address
1JJY6w1UzfzZoikysbyxuZYpFShMnKh2R
transaction
0262e93d044f4265673978f5923a600559a2fe824ce29b043bd6d25590021e4a
confirmations
508438
spent
true